I really love From The Dark. It's very small and almost silent--an old guy cutting peat pulls out the wrong stick and suddenly there's something bald dressed in a very pre-Mediaeval-looking robe biting him in the throat. Cut to two young lovers driving into the country to see her Da; they get lost, night starts falling, they're stuck in sucking mud, they end up at a farm that turns out the belong to old peat-cutting man. Someone's already broken all the light-fixtures, and things go from there. No explanations, no respite, the thing goes like a son-of-a-bitch.
